Aluminium Doors and Windows: A Comprehensive Overview
Aluminium windows and doors are increasingly becoming a popular option for house owners and contractors alike, and for great factor. These flexible architectural aspects combine visual appeals, functionality, and performance, making them a favored alternative in modern building and construction and remodelling tasks. This article looks into the different aspects of aluminium doors and windows, highlighting their benefits, types, upkeep, and more.
Advantages of Aluminium Doors and Windows
Aluminium windows and doors use a myriad of benefits over standard products such as wood and PVC. Here are some of the crucial benefits:
1. ToughnessWeather Resistance: Aluminium is resistant to the elements, consisting of rain, sun, and wind, making it less vulnerable to warping or rotting compared to wood.Long Lifespan: With appropriate maintenance, aluminium items can last for decades without the requirement for significant repair work or replacement.2. Aesthetic AppealStreamlined Design: Aluminium doors and windows have a contemporary look and can match different architectural styles, improving the general appeal of a residential or commercial property.Color Options: They are offered in a vast array of colours and finishes, enabling homeowners to personalize their appearance quickly.3. Energy EfficiencyThermal Break Technology: Modern aluminium windows and doors frequently include thermal breaks, which help in lowering heat transfer and improving energy effectiveness.Insulation: Options are available to integrate double or triple glazing, even more enhancing insulation homes.4. Low MaintenanceEasy to Clean: Aluminium surfaces can be quickly cleaned down to keep them looking as good as new. Unlike wood, they do not need painting or staining.Resistant to Pests: Aluminium is not prone to termites or other pests, eliminating the requirement for chemical treatments.Kinds Of Aluminium Doors and Windows
Aluminium windows and doors can be found in various styles and functionality, each fit to different requirements and preferences. The following are some common types:
Aluminium DoorsSliding Doors: Perfect for areas where you desire to take full advantage of natural light without compromising functionality.Bi-Folding Doors: These doors fold back to produce a smooth shift in between indoor and outdoor spaces, perfect for patio areas and decks.French Doors: Offering a traditional appearance, these doors include beauty and beauty while allowing plentiful light.Hinged Doors: Traditional in design, hinged doors are readily available in different configurations and sizes.Aluminium WindowsCasement Windows: These are hinged at the side and open outside, providing good ventilation and unobstructed views.Sliding Windows: With horizontal sliding sashes, these windows are simple to run and perfect for spaces with restricted wall space.Set Windows: Designed to remain stationary, fixed windows provide a clear view and allow natural light.Awning Windows: Hinged at the top, these windows open outside, permitting ventilation even throughout rain.Maintenance of Aluminium Doors and Windows
While aluminium doors and windows are low-maintenance, a few basic practices can assist lengthen their life expectancy and keep them looking new. Here's an upkeep checklist:
Maintenance Checklist
Routine Cleaning:
Use moderate cleaning agent and water to clean the frames and glass.Make sure that dirt and particles are regularly gotten rid of from rail tracks and hinges.
Check Seals:
Check the seals and gaskets each year for wear and tear.Replace any broken seals to maintain energy performance.
Lube Moving Parts:
Lubricate hinges, locks, and rollers to ensure smooth operation and prevent rust.
Inspect for Corrosion:
Look for any signs of rust, specifically in seaside locations, and deal with any concerns without delay.
Expert Servicing:
Consider having a professional examine and service your windows and doors every few years to maintain peak performance.Ecological Impact
Aluminium is a recyclable product, making it an ecologically friendly choice. When correctly recycled, it keeps its residential or commercial properties indefinitely without considerable degradation. The production of aluminium has a lower environmental effect when compared to other materials, especially when sourced from recycled sources.

Aluminium doors and windows are an excellent investment for any building job. Their mix of toughness, aesthetic appeal, and energy performance make them a smart option for contemporary building and construction. With a variety of styles and low maintenance requirements, these architectural features will boost both functionality and beauty while standing the test of time.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)1. Are aluminium doors and windows more expensive than wood?
While the initial cost of aluminium alternatives might be greater, their sturdiness and low maintenance can lead to cost savings in the long run.
2. Can aluminium doors and windows be painted?
Yes, aluminium can be painted, however it's recommended to utilize a special exterior-grade paint developed for metal surface areas.
3. How do aluminium windows compare to PVC windows in regards to energy performance?
Both aluminium and PVC windows can be energy effective, but aluminium windows with thermal breaks offer superior insulation compared to basic PVC options.
4. Are aluminium doors and windows prone to condensation?
While aluminium can experience condensation, utilizing thermal breaks and double glazing substantially minimizes the danger.
5. What colors are offered for aluminium windows and doors?
Aluminium windows and doors can be powder-coated in essentially any color, offering house owners with extensive modification alternatives.
